hi just bought a basket case 79 xt 500 would like 12v lights etc is there an easy way to convert it
Title: Re: xt 500
Post by: guest295 on January 21, 2012, 09:07:07 AM
The alternator puts out enough volts but you'll have to change the reg-rec and everything else electrical. The wiring will be fine. I'm not sure about the ignition system; some bikes have a separate coil for that, which may cause a problem.

If you put 'Yamaha xt500 12 volt conversion' into google it brings up a number of hits. Seems there are several ways to do it from rigging it so you get 6v ignition but 12 v lights, to full stator swap and expensive conversion kits. Definately do-able.
